Huh? Mystery Behind Dothan Billboard Solved-- Sorta

By: Scott Packard, SPackard@wdhn.com
Updated: March 3, 2011
watch video
A billboard in the heart of Dothan is raising some eyebrows. The sign on Main Street near the Medical Center simply reads "No Skinny Dipping."

We called Durden-- the owners of the sign-- they tell us it's a teaser ad. They say another ad will take its place in four weeks-- explaining everything.

Durden wouldn't name the company behind the ad but did say it is based in Dothan.

It looks like we'll all just have to wait.
